Extend a 30 Day visit

Featured Replies

Hi All,

I have a Non Imm O - 'purpose retirement' - based Chiang Mai.

My daughter - English' - is coming over to visit and will be picking up the usual 'Tourist 30 Visa' waiver on entry.

She will probably ideally stay for maybe 60 day more before returning.

Is there any way to extend the 'Tourist 30 Visa' Waiver to +30, 60 or 90 days after she enters - it would be better than border runs every 15 days etc.

It would be at Chiang Mai Immi Office - I find that they are a pretty decent bunch there.

Thnxs.

FS.

The only extension available for a visa exempt entry is 7 days, however if she is a UK citizen she can now get 30 days at a border crossing. Another option would be to apply for a Tourist Visa before her departure, giving a 60 day entry, with the 30 day extension. It can be done in the region, but would require an overnight stay.
